Problem Statement

The BMW X3 F25 (2011-2018) is experiencing vibrations at high speeds, which may indicate issues with the vehicle's drivetrain or wheel assemblies.

Symptoms

  • •Vibration felt in the steering wheel
  • •Vibration in the seat or floorboard
  • •Noticeable noise accompanying vibrations
  • •Vibration increases with speed but may lessen when braking
  • •Uneven tire wear

Solution
1. Preparation
  • Gather necessary tools and parts.
  • Park the vehicle on a flat surface and engage the parking brake.
  • Wear safety goggles and gloves.
2. Tire Inspection and Replacement
  • Sub-steps:
    1. Remove wheel covers or hubcaps if applicable.
    2. Loosen lug nuts slightly while the wheel is still on the ground.
    3. Jack up the vehicle and securely place it on jack stands.
    4. Remove the wheels and inspect tires for uneven wear, bulges, or damage.
    5. Replace tires if necessary with OEM or high-quality replacements.
  • Tools Required:
    • Jack and jack stands
    • Lug wrench
    • Tire pressure gauge
3. Wheel Balancing and Alignment
  • Sub-steps:
    1. Take the wheels to a tire shop for professional balancing.
    2. After balancing, perform a wheel alignment to ensure proper angles.
  • Tools Required:
    • Alignment machine (professional service)
4. Suspension Component Inspection and Replacement
  • Sub-steps:
    1. Inspect control arms and bushings for any signs of damage or excessive play.
    2. Replace any worn components with OEM parts or high-quality replacements.
  • Tools Required:
    • Socket set
    • Torque wrench
5. Driveshaft Inspection
  • Sub-steps:
    1. Inspect the driveshaft for any visible signs of damage or imbalance.
    2. If damaged, replace the driveshaft with an OEM part.
  • Tools Required:
    • Socket set
    • Torque wrench
6. Wheel Bearing Inspection and Replacement
  • Sub-steps:
    1. Lift the vehicle and spin the wheels to check for smoothness and noise.
    2. If noise is detected, remove the hub assembly and replace the wheel bearings.
  • Tools Required:
    • Bearing puller
    • Socket set
